INTRODUCTION: Over 50% of older adults are prescribed a medicine where the risk of harm outweighs the chances of benefit. During a hospital admission, older adults and carers expect medicines to be reviewed for appropriateness and any inappropriate medicines proactively deprescribed. While the principle of proactive deprescribing is an expectation of good prescribing practice, it is yet to become routine. The CompreHensive geriAtRician-led MEdication Review (CHARMER) study aims to develop and test a five-component behaviour change intervention to equip geriatricians and pharmacists to proactively deprescribe inappropriate medicines with older adults in hospital. This study aims to test the feasibility and acceptability of study processes and CHARMER implementation. METHODS AND ANALYSIS: A two-arm purposive allocation feasibility study is being undertaken at four acute hospitals in England, UK (three intervention and one control). The target sample is 400 patients across all hospitals. Primary outcome measures are: (1) participant recruitment rate and (2) participant attrition rate. Secondary outcome measures are: (1) hospital readmission rate; (2) mortality rate and (3) quality of life. Quantitative data will be checked for completeness and quality, and practitioner and patient demographics descriptively analysed. We will undertake a rapid qualitative analysis on observations, interviews and study meeting minutes data. A subsequent thematic analysis will be undertaken with codes mapped to the Theoretical Domains Framework and Normalisation Process Theory. Triangulation of qualitative and quantitative data will be undertaken. ETHICS AND DISSEMINATION: Ethics approval was obtained from Wales Research Ethics Committee 1 (IRAS ID 312494) and study approval from the Health Research Authority (22/WA/0087). Informed consent will be sought from all hospital staff involved in data collection activities and for patients involved in enhanced data collection activities. The findings of this study will be disseminated in peer-reviewed journals and conference presentations. TRIAL REGISTRATION: ISRCTN11899506.

OBJECTIVES: To evaluate digital, multimedia information (MMI) for its effects on trial recruitment, retention, decisions about participation and acceptability by patients, compared with printed information. DESIGN: Study Within A Trial using random cluster allocation within the Forearm Fracture Recovery in Children Evaluation (FORCE) study. SETTING: Emergency departments in 23 UK hospitals. PARTICIPANTS: 1409 children aged 4-16 years attending with a torus (buckle) fracture, and their parents/guardian. Children's mean age was 9.2 years, 41.0% were female, 77.4% were ethnically White and 90.0% spoke English as a first language. INTERVENTIONS: Participants and their parents/guardian received trial information either via multimedia, including animated videos, talking head videos and text (revised for readability and age appropriateness when needed) on tablet computer (MMI group; n=681), or printed participant information sheet (PIS group; n=728). OUTCOME MEASURES: Primary outcome was recruitment rate to FORCE. Secondary outcomes were Decision-Making Questionnaire (nine Likert items, analysed summatively and individually), three 'free text' questions (deriving subjective evaluations) and trial retention. RESULTS: MMI produced a small, not statistically significant increase in recruitment: 475 (69.8%) participants were recruited from the MMI group; 484 (66.5%) from the PIS group (OR=1.35; 95% CI 0.76 to 2.40, p=0.31). A total of 324 (23.0%) questionnaires were returned and analysed. There was no difference in total Decision-Making Questionnaire scores: adjusted mean difference 0.05 (95% CI -1.23 to 1.32, p=0.94). The MMI group was more likely to report the information 'very easy' to understand (89; 57.8% vs 67; 39.4%; Z=2.60, p=0.01) and identify information that was explained well (96; 62.3% vs 71; 41.8%). Almost all FORCE recruits were retained at the 6 weeks' timepoint and there was no difference in retention rate between the information groups: MMI (473; 99.6%); PIS (481; 99.4%). CONCLUSIONS: MMI did not increase recruitment or retention in the FORCE trial, but participants rated multimedia as easier to understand and were more likely to evaluate it positively. TRIAL REGISTRATION NUMBER: ISRCTN73136092 and ISRCTN13955395.

The aim of this study is to determine where Aboriginal people living in Victoria attend public oral health services; whether they access Aboriginal-specific or mainstream services; and the gap between dental caries (tooth decay) experience in Aboriginal and non-Aboriginal people. Analysis was undertaken on routinely collected clinical data for Aboriginal patients attending Victorian public oral health services and the distribution of Aboriginal population across Victoria. Approximately 27% of Aboriginal people attended public oral health services in Victoria across a 2-year period, with approximately one in five of those accessing care at Aboriginal-specific clinics. In regional Victoria, 6-year-old Aboriginal children had significantly higher levels of dental caries than 6-year-old non-Aboriginal children. There was no significant difference in other age groups. This study is the first to report where Aboriginal people access public oral health care in Victoria and the disparity in disease between Aboriginal and non-Aboriginal users of the Victorian public oral healthcare system. Aboriginal people largely accessed mainstream public oral healthcare clinics highlighting the importance for culturally appropriate services and prevention programs to be provided across the entire public oral healthcare system. The findings will guide development of policy and models of care aimed at improving the oral health of Aboriginal people living in Victoria.

OBJECTIVES: To understand stakeholders' views regarding the content and design of paediatric clinical trial multimedia websites. To describe how this knowledge informed the development of the multimedia websites. DESIGN: Qualitative study comprising two rounds of interviews or focus groups, with thematic analysis of interview transcripts. PARTICIPANTS: Sixty-two people (21 children and young people with long-term health conditions, 24 parents and 17 professionals). SETTING: One UK children's hospital and one UK Young Persons' Advisory Group. RESULTS: When asked what was important in deciding whether to join a trial, children, young people and parents prioritised information about what participation would involve, what the trial was testing, potential benefits and risks of participation and knowing they could leave the trial if they later changed their minds. Young people and parents trusted trial teams to follow regulatory and quality requirements and therefore did not think such information was a priority for the websites, although logos of trusted organisations could lend credibility. Professionals largely concurred with these views. Children and young people advised on the importance of designing the multimedia website to ensure its appearance, tone and wording suited the intended audience and on using animated characters to facilitate children's engagement. CONCLUSIONS: Our study provides insights into the information that families value when deciding about healthcare trial participation. It provides guidance on the design of information resources to appeal to children and young people, while also being acceptable to parents and professionals who are often gatekeepers of children's access to information. Our findings will be of use to others developing similar multimedia websites. We report specific information needs and new visual preferences that are not usually addressed in printed trial information. Our work illustrates what qualitative research and participatory design practices can contribute to the development of information resources more generally. Objective The aim of the present study was to identify all evidence about the prevalence and severity of clinically measured caries and periodontal disease in Indigenous adults in Australia published in peer-reviewed journals and to summarise trends over time. In addition, we examined whether the studies investigated associations between putative risk factors and levels of caries and periodontal disease. Methods PubMed was searched in September 2014, with no date limitations, for published peer-reviewed articles reporting the prevalence rates and/or severity of caries and periodontal disease in Indigenous adults living in Australia. Articles were excluded if measurement was not based on clinical assessment and if oral disease was reported only in a specific or targeted sample, and not the general population. Results The search identified 18 papers (reporting on 10 primary studies) that met the inclusion criteria. The studies published clinical data about dental caries and/or periodontal disease in Australian Indigenous adults. The studies reported on oral health for Indigenous adults living in rural (40%), urban (10%) and both urban and rural (50%) locations. Included studies showed that virtually all Indigenous adults living in rural locations had periodontal disease. The data also showed caries prevalence ranged from 46% to 93%. Although 10 studies were identified, the peer-reviewed literature was extremely limited and no published studies were identified that provided statistics for a significant proportion of Australia (Victoria, Tasmania, Queensland or the Australian Capital Territory). There were also inconsistencies in how the data were reported between studies, making comparisons difficult. Conclusions This review highlights a lack of robust and contemporary data to inform the development of policies and programs to address the disparities in oral health in Indigenous populations living in many parts of Australia. What is known about the topic? Many studies report that Indigenous people in Australia have poorer general health compared with non-Indigenous people. What does this paper add? This paper documents the available caries and periodontal disease prevalence and experience for Indigenous adults in Australia published in peer-reviewed journals. It demonstrates significant limitations in the data, including no data in several large Australian jurisdictions, inconsistency with reporting methods and most data available being for Indigenous adults living in rural locations. Therefore, the oral health data available in the peer-reviewed literature do not reflect the situation of all Indigenous people living in Australia. What are the implications for practitioners? It is important for oral health practitioners to have access to current and relevant statistics on the oral health of Indigenous Australians. However, we have highlighted significant evidence gaps for this population group within the peer-reviewed literature and identified the limitations of the available data upon which decisions are currently being made. This paper also identifies ways to capture and report oral health data in the future to enable more meaningful comparisons and relevance for use in policy development.

OBJECTIVES: Prior to 2009, dental therapists' scope of clinical practice in Victoria was limited to patients 25 years or younger. However, increases in dental demand by adults 26+ years required an alternative approach to service delivery. This paper outlines the self-reported confidence and knowledge level of dental therapists at 3, 6, and 12 months postcompletion of an educational program aimed at providing them with the skills to treat adults aged 26+ years. The study also surveyed dentists in the practice about the dental therapists' knowledge and the impact of their extended scope of practice on the clinics' operation. METHODS: After completion of their educational program, the dental therapists who participated were surveyed at 3, 6, and 12 months postcompletion to assess their self-reported confidence levels and knowledge. Senior dentists at the clinic were surveyed to understand the impact of the subsequent change in practice of the dental therapists who undertook this training, as well as any concerns of perceived educational gaps. RESULTS: Surveys showed increased self-reported confidence levels by the dental therapists at 3, 6, and 12 months after completion of the program. Dental therapists and mentoring dentists identified that further education was needed in areas such as oral medicine, pathology, medically compromised patients, medications, prosthodontics, and referrals. CONCLUSIONS: Dental therapists felt confident and knowledgeable postprogram to treat patients 26+ years, within their scope of practice. Dentists generally felt that dental therapists, after completing the educational program, were confident and knowledgeable. Educational areas to focus on in future programs were identified.
